Located in Pawleys Island, Pawleys Plantation Golf & Country Club is in a shopping district, a 1-minute drive from Pawleys Plantation Golf and Country Club and 8 minutes from True Blue Golf Club. This golf hotel is 4.5 mi (7.3 km) from Litchfield Beach and 7.9 mi (12.7 km) from Huntington Beach State Park.

Good course, slow day This review is from the perspective of a low handicapper. Hopefully this will be of help as Pawleys Plantation is as breathtaking as it is is difficult. Pros Course is well conditioned though in my round, the Bermuda grass was in transition to rye. Fringes were a little furry and greens were not as fast as they could be. They were resort average. They were all small like a typical Nicklaus course. Sand was smooth and consistent and layout was overall impressive. Especially on the back 9. Fairways were soft but we could ride our carts on them. Greens held nicely. Good practice area and generally friendly clubhouse staff. Cons The 9th hole is ridiculous. Why Jack Nicklaus would stick a big fat tree in the middle of the fairway is beyond me. The hole is tough enough with OB, narrow fairways and an undulating green with a false front. Pro shop staff was kind of indifferent. Pace of play was slow too. I got paired with a single and we later joined with another twosome that as it turns out was slow. It took us 4:40 to finish. Also while they didn’t bother me, the average golfer might find some holes nearly impossible. No 17 for instance requires a mid iron over marsh to a shallow bulk headed green. Range balls were included in the green fee but you only got like 15 balls.
